#563b60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#563b60 is composed of 33.7% red, 23.1%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 283.8 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 30.4%. #563b60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ac76c0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#563b60 color description : Very dark desaturated violet.
#563b60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#563b60 has RGB values of R:86, G:59,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0.39,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5651296.

Shades and Tints of #563b60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a070b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#563b60
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d4e is the less saturated color, while #6f0596 is the most saturated one.
